The Independence Blue Devils will head out on the road to challenge the Villa Angela-St. Joseph Vikings at 4:30 p.m. on Wednesday. Independence is coming into the match hot, having won their last nine games.
On Tuesday, Independence got the win against Lutheran West by a conclusive 9-3.
Cy Jolliffe was a major factor no matter where he played. He tossed three innings while giving up just one earned (and one unearned) run off four hits. Jolliffe was also big at the plate, going 3-for-4 with three RBI, a stolen base, and a double.
In other batting news, the team relied heavily on Dom Narduzzi, who scored two runs and stole two bases while getting on base in three of his four plate appearances.
Meanwhile, in what's become a running theme this season, Villa Angela-St. Joseph gave their fans yet another huge win on Tuesday. They were the clear victor by a 20-1 margin over Cleveland Central Catholic. That's two games straight that Villa Angela-St. Joseph has won by exactly 19 runs.
Independence pushed their record up to 9-3 with that victory, which was their fifth straight at home. As for Villa Angela-St. Joseph, the win (which was their fourth in a row) raised their record to 14-4.
Independence beat Villa Angela-St. Joseph 8-3 when the teams last played back in April of 2023. The rematch might be a little tougher for Independence since the team won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
